The Aruban Youth Telephone Line, Telefon Pa Hubentud, was launched on November 20, 1999, as an independent charity, with its distinctive telephone number '131' and logo, aimed at children and youngsters from 8-18 years old and provides its service from 14.00 hours to 18.00 hours, 365 days a year.

The Clown Doctors make a child master of a situation at a time when it is clearly not in charge. Everything is possible and nothing is wrong, depending on what the child in question indicates. The Clown Doctors talk, laugh, play and dance with the children. But they are also there for a quiet moment of reading or just holding a tiny little hand.

On November 26, 1997, Fundacion Desaroyo Educativo Comunitario (FDEC) was established by notarial deed. Its Articles of Incorporation stipulate that the foundation's purpose is to organize and carry out social, cultural, educational, and sports activities in the districts and to maintain or raise the level of educational development.

SABA (Stichting Algemene Bejaardenzorg Aruba) was founded in 1972 as a retirement home. As time went on, there were different (social) developments. These developments had there impact on the clients of SABA. SABA grew slowly to the function of nursing care.

The Red Cross of Aruba was established on October 31, 1957. Red Cross Aruba is affiliated with the Netherlands Red Cross, and therefore, also the International Federation of Red Cross & Red Crescent.

After several meetings were held which led to the founding of the organization: "FUNDACION PA HENDE MUHE DEN DIFICULTAD" on Nov. 24, 1995. This date was specifically chosen as November 25th is the International Day for the Elimination of Violence Against Women, proclaimed by the United Nations and observed worldly since 1981.
